a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J"orn Rennecke <joern.rennecke@superh.com>2002-07-04 07:02:48 +0000
committerJoern Rennecke <amylaar@gcc.gnu.org>2002-07-04 08:02:48 +0100
commit8721e3df4de47a3a1ea3d34e9251cd7726ac86ff (patch)
tree1b89deee8b48182ec3b3e97fc4f9171eb0212116
parent3767c0fdd6aa626b527ec13f0b6b468b92394714 (diff)
downloadgcc-8721e3df4de47a3a1ea3d34e9251cd7726ac86ff.zip
gcc-8721e3df4de47a3a1ea3d34e9251cd7726ac86ff.tar.gz
gcc-8721e3df4de47a3a1ea3d34e9251cd7726ac86ff.tar.bz2
sh.md (mshfhi_b, [...]): Add DONE.
* sh.md (mshfhi_b, mshflo_b, mshfhi_l, mshflo_l, mshfhi_w): Add DONE. (mshflo_w): Likewise. From-SVN: r55235
-rw-r--r--gcc/ChangeLog5
-rw-r--r--gcc/config/sh/sh.md6
2 files changed, 11 insertions, 0 deletions
diff --git a/gcc/ChangeLog b/gcc/ChangeLog
index 4209d29..4f5958a 100644
--- a/gcc/ChangeLog
+++ b/gcc/ChangeLog
@@ -1,3 +1,8 @@
+Thu Jul 4 07:58:01 2002 J"orn Rennecke <joern.rennecke@superh.com>
+
+ * sh.md (mshfhi_b, mshflo_b, mshfhi_l, mshflo_l, mshfhi_w): Add DONE.
+ (mshflo_w): Likewise.
+
Thu Jul 4 07:36:29 2002 J"orn Rennecke <joern.rennecke@superh.com>
* simplify-rtx.c (simplify_subreg): Reduce problem of finding
diff --git a/gcc/config/sh/sh.md b/gcc/config/sh/sh.md
index 4265de2..0894f9f 100644
--- a/gcc/config/sh/sh.md
+++ b/gcc/config/sh/sh.md
@@ -9503,6 +9503,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f4_b : gen_mshf0_b)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_expand "mshflo_b"
@@ -9514,6 +9515,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f0_b : gen_mshf4_b)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_insn "mshf4_b"
@@ -9553,6 +9555,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f4_l : gen_mshf0_l)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_expand "mshflo_l"
@@ -9564,6 +9567,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f0_l : gen_mshf4_l)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_insn "mshf4_l"
@@ -9599,6 +9603,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f4_w : gen_mshf0_w)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_expand "mshflo_w"
@@ -9610,6 +9615,7 @@
{
emit_insn ((TARGET_LITTLE_ENDIAN ? gen_mshf0_w : gen_mshf4_w)
(operands[0], operands[1], operands[2]));
+ DONE;
}")
(define_insn "mshf4_w"